Alexandra
Morrison has been selected into the NSW Indoor U14’s Blues team as vice
captain. The team will
compete with indoor teams from around Australia in the Hockey
NSW hosted Invitational Championship from 5-8 January 2009 on
the Central Coast.
Brittany
Morrison has been selected into 2009 NSW U13 City team playing vs.
Country in Bathurst on March
8th. Bathurst is also hosting a Round of AHL that
weekend.

New Coach for ML1/ML2
We have a new head coach for our
ML1/ML2 squad. Craig Williams comes to us with experience as a
representative coach, South West Sydney Academy coach and men’s club
premier coach. He is keen to help our senior teams reach their full
potential and to help develop some of our younger in preparation for
playing at this higher level

Wendy Chong Sun Award
The Wendy Chong Sun Award is Strikers ' highest club award. It is
awarded to a club member who makes an exemplary contribution to the
sport of hockey and to the Strikers Women's Hockey Club in the areas
of club spirit, teamwork, positive role model, and dedication.
This year, the award was given to Una Morrison. Una is a committed
member of Strikers 4 team. She has also worked tirelessly as club
schoolgirls convenor and in her commitment to the development of
juniors in hockey, she is the indoor convenor for PWHA.
